Is Cheapest Car Insurance Really the Best Deal?

Many of you are familiar with the common television promotion where the little lizard pledges to conserve your cash if you purchase their cheapest car insurance. Nonetheless, is the cash-saving lizard genuine, or is it another slick advertising gimmick put on by a silver-tongued Madison Avenue ’suit’?

Since the advent of free quotes online a few years ago, literally hundreds of insurance companies have jumped on the bandwagon in an effort to exalt their brand of cheapest car insurance. They follow through with this by comparing their rates in contrast to other providers and urge you to purchase their brand of cheap car insurance.

However, is it possible for every car insurance company to actually be the cheapest? Still, there has to be a high-priced company in order for there to be a cheapest. Therefore, there has to be a reason why so many companies can claim to have the cheapest car insurance.

The insurance companies employ a great deal of statistical data to determine the cheap car insurance rates they will set for certain drivers, and each individual insurance company has different criteria for each class of driver. The various classes of drivers inherently has a likelihood of filing a claim due to a covered occurrence, and therefore some insurers are able to absorb the costs of higher risk class drivers than others. Therefore, the ability to offer cheap car insurance to one class will differ from company to company.

For example, Company Y writes 72 percent of their insurance to middle-aged (low risk) drivers. Because they are ‘heavy’ with low risk drivers and the probability of claims is extremely low, they can well-afford to write a portion of high-risk (males 18-25) policies and offer a lower rate to this high-risk class. The insurance company will solicit drivers in that high risk demographic to secure their business as a new customer. Although the savings may be slight, in some cases only 5 percent to 10 percent, the consumer is satisfied that he has received a cheap car insurance rate from a respectable company and the company is glad to have a new customer.

Insurance companies are not in the business of publishing their secrets used in computing their formulas for premiums, that is why it is necessary to shop around for the best cheap car insurance quote. Logging into a few insurance provider’s sites will categorically, permit you to find a quote that will save you money. The caveman or lizard may not save you as much as your good neighbor, so be sure you are in good hands by comparing several online companies to get the cheapest car insurance quote.

Two of the best toys this Christmas

Two of the best Christmas presents available this year are ‘Elmo Live’ and the ‘Star Wars Clone Trooper Helmet’. These two are going to be in short supply the closer we get to Christmas day. Here is a quick overview of each.

The sesame street character Elmo has been brought to life with the Fisher-Price toy Elmo Live. He can open and close his mouth, sing his favourite songs and tell you stories and jokes. Elmo’s movement is great, for example his head bobs back and forth when he speaks. You can activate him by tickling him or by pressing his nose, tummy, back or foot. He can play games, sit and stand as well as waving his arms and crossing his legs. It really is an amazing toy indeed!

The next toy the kids (and probably the adults too!) are going to be after this Christmas is the Star Wars Clone Trooper Helmet. This was featured in the animated film Star Wars: The Clone Wars. It looks absolutely authentic and has voice changing features. The helmet incorporates a voice modulator microphone so that you can issue commands in a Clone Trooper voice. You can also add radio static and there are five different sayings from the Clone Wars film like “Cover me!” and “All units fire at will”. All in all, great fun.

Planting Holly From Seeds

To understand better the culture of holly trees, one finds it helpful to learn the means of propagating it.

It is easy to grow holly from seeds, but time and patience are required. Assuming it is possible to gather some red holly berries late this year or early in 1958, the first step is to place them in a jar of water for two or three weeks to hasten their decomposition.

The next step is to mash the berries and place them in a bucket of water filled to overflowing. The seeds will sink but water running into the bucket will float the pulp over the side. The water is drained, the seeds caught in a sieve and spread on paper to dry. They are then sown in rows in a box or flat, covered with half an inch of a light soil mixture and protected from mice and squirrels with wire netting tacked over the flat. The box should be placed outdoors in a cold frame and left there until March or April of 1959 when germination will take place.

When the seedlings are an inch or two high they should be transplanted to other flats and left to grow another year before being potted individually. They may, however, be grown separately from the start.

The entire operation of growing holly from seeds can be carried on without the aid of a greenhouse. Holly seeds take their time to germinate and an attempt to simulate the freezing and thawing action of winter in the refrigerator does not shorten the dormant period. Fifteen months is the approximate time from gathering the seeds to germination.

In mid-May male and female flowers occur on separate plants. They are cream-white, three-sixteenths of an inch across, and appear at the base of the new growth. The male flowers occur in clusters, each having four prominent stamens. The female flowers are on separate stalks, have rudimentary stamens and a central column which eventually develops into the berry.

Although this is an interesting and fascinating way to raise holly, it will be ten or more years before you can tell the sexes apart.

Holly from Cuttings

Twenty years ago holly cuttings were difficult to root, but when the growth-inducing substances or hormone powders were introduced, the process was simplified.

Now it is possible to root holly cuttings from mid-summer to the following February, the fall and winter months being the preferred time, if greenhouse facilities are available.

A good rooting medium consists of two-thirds sand and one-third peat, thoroughly mixed. Another good potting medium consists of equal parts of sand, soil and peat moss. It should be moist and firmed down in the pot or box in which the cuttings are to be rooted. The ideal place to root holly is in a propagating bench in the greenhouse where the bottom heat can be maintained at 65 to 70 degrees.

Tip cuttings of current season’s growth, five to six inches long, are gathered and prepared for insertion in the rooting medium. Several of the lower leaves are removed. The base of the cutting is moistened and dipped in hormone powder. Each cutting is inserted into a hole punched in the rooting mixture, and the mixture is tamped down around it.

The Fall of The British Car Manufacturing Industry

It is difficult not to notice how few of our contract hire and lease cars are British. Where did it all go wrong and what happened to the 1,000,000 workers that were once employed in the UK car manufacturing industry?

It would perhaps be too simplistic to just say that the car industry was destroyed by the unions, although they certainly played a very major role in its collapse, which is ironic really when you consider the number of jobs and families that depended on the car industry for their livelihood. Poor management also played its part as did the governments of the day.

Whilst foreign car makers were getting their act together in terms of build quality, reliability and service, the British car manufacturing industry was slowly imploding. In the 1970’s the industry was effectively in the control of the unions. To avoid industrial action cars were allowed to go out to dealerships in a faulty condition, as finding fault with too many cars coming off the production line resulted in further walkouts.

1974 was probably a low point for the car industry, indeed for the country, with an extraordinary 2,922 industrial disputes across the country. The government had to enter into discussion with the union leaders on a whole variety of subjects, if they took action without consultation with the unions; they did so at their peril. The unions were becoming more powerful than the government. There was however a shock waiting for them, in the form of Margaret Thatcher.

It seems strange now looking back, that no one amongst the union leadership appeared ask themselves the following question; why will the public continue to buy British cars, when the quality is poor, the residual values are terrible, delivery is unreliable, the service is indifferent and maintenance is costly? Well the answer was they won’t and they didn’t; foreign manufacturers started to get the upper hand, some would say it was handed to them on a plate. British vehicles abroad, particularly in the US, went from being seen as prestige cars, to being a serious liability which were to be avoided.

Although there is nothing new about car leasing in the UK it was previously very difficult for lease car companies to achieve what is basically the crux of contract hire; to offer a client fully budgeted costs over a two or three year term. How could they achieve that when British cars had just a one year warranty and were constantly going wrong?

Things are very different today British cars once again have a good reputation but how has that been achieved? Essentially through foreign ownership; imagine telling someone in the 1940’s that Rolls Royce would one day be owned by Germany’s BMW or that Bentley would be in the hands of Volkswagen, what would they have thought? Lotus was very British but it is now part of Malaysia’s Proton and Aston Martin that was even more British and supplier of cars to Royalty is controlled by an Islamic group, Investment Dar. Even Land Rover and Jaguar are owned by the Indian group Tata.

There is the Bristol, a company hardly anyone has heard that is a thoroughly British car manufacturer and they have been manufacturing cars since 1946. They produce the Fighter a true Super Car by any measure and a league apart from the more run of the mill Ferrari or Lamborghini. Interestingly their cars can only be bought from their one showroom in Kensington West London, they do not advertise and will not allow motoring journalists to test their cars and yet they have survived.

Some observers say it was inevitable that many of these British manufacturers would be taken over in today’s global business market but far fewer few of the manufacturers in other European countries have been taken over in the same way.

A very positive result of these takeovers is that British jobs have been preserved, not only jobs with the manufacturers but also with the many suppliers to the motor industry and realistically there was no other way these companies were going to survive.

What is the future for the British car industry? Will it regain its market share and become a dominant player once again, with more of our car leasing clients opting for British contract hire cars? Realistically that is very unlikely, they lost market share to manufacturers like Nissan; BMW and Audi, which are very powerful competitors and they will do whatever is necessary to retain their share of the car leasing market.
